Abstract

A continuously variable powertrain for vehicles may include an input shaft, a planetary gear train connected to the input shaft, a first clutch disposed to selectively connect rotation elements of the planetary gear set, a drive pulley disposed to receive power from the input shaft through the planetary gear set, a driven pulley connected to the drive pulley by a belt, an output shaft disposed concentrically with an axis of rotation of the driven pulley, a gear train connected between the input shaft and the output shaft in an external gear form, a second clutch disposed to transmit power from the input shaft through the gear train to the output shaft, and a third clutch disposed to transmit power from the driven pulley to the output shaft.
